Turning Point Seen for Malaysia Stocks as Foreigners Pile In
The inflows come as valuation of Malaysia’s main equity gauge is now the cheapest in the region while the dividend yield of 3% is the highest among major Asia Pacific indexes after Singapore.

China debt: ‘under pressure’ local governments racked up US$2.3 trillion in hidden debt last year
China’s local governments had 14.8 trillion yuan (US$2.3 trillion) of hidden debt last year, according to Liu Lei, a senior researcher at the National Institution for Finance and Development.
